What Are the Key Features to Look for in GPS Companies for BHPH?
When evaluating GPS companies for Buy Here Pay Here (BHPH) dealerships, there are several key features to consider:
- Real-Time Tracking: The ability to monitor vehicle locations in real-time is crucial for BHPH businesses. This feature allows dealers to keep tabs on their inventory and manage risk by tracking vehicles that may be at risk of repossession.
- Geofencing Capabilities: Geofencing allows dealers to set virtual boundaries for vehicles. If a vehicle enters or exits a designated area, the system can send alerts, helping dealers monitor usage and potentially prevent theft or unauthorized use.
- Remote Disable Functionality: This feature enables dealers to remotely disable a vehicle’s engine if payments are not made. It provides an effective tool for managing delinquent accounts and can encourage timely payments from customers.
- User-Friendly Interface: A simple and intuitive interface ensures that dealership staff can easily navigate the GPS system without extensive training. This is important for efficient operations and quick access to critical data.
- Integration with Dealership Management Systems: The best GPS companies offer integration with existing dealership management systems (DMS). This integration streamlines operations by allowing dealers to access necessary data from a single platform, improving efficiency and record-keeping.
- Customer Support and Training: Reliable customer support and comprehensive training are essential for BHPH dealerships. Having access to knowledgeable support can help resolve issues quickly, while training ensures staff can utilize the GPS features effectively.
- Data Analytics and Reporting: Advanced data analytics can provide insights into customer behavior, payment patterns, and vehicle usage. These reports can help dealerships make informed decisions regarding inventory and customer management.
- Scalability: As a BHPH dealership grows, its GPS needs may change. Choosing a GPS provider that offers scalable solutions ensures that the system can accommodate more vehicles and more complex functionalities as the business expands.

What Are the Unique Benefits of Using GPS for BHPH Dealers and Customers?
The unique benefits of using GPS for Buy Here Pay Here (BHPH) dealers and customers include enhanced security, improved tracking capabilities, and better customer service.
- Enhanced Security: GPS systems provide BHPH dealers with the ability to track vehicles in real-time, greatly enhancing security for both the dealer and the customer. In the event of theft or non-payment, dealers can quickly locate the vehicle, which helps in mitigating losses and protecting their inventory.
- Improved Tracking Capabilities: With GPS technology, dealers can monitor the location and movement of vehicles, allowing them to manage their fleets more efficiently. This functionality helps in ensuring that the vehicles remain within designated areas and can alert dealers if a vehicle is being used improperly or is at risk of being repossessed.
- Better Customer Service: GPS systems can also enhance customer service by providing BHPH dealers with valuable data on vehicle usage and customer behavior. This information can be used to offer personalized service, such as reminders for payments or scheduled maintenance, leading to improved customer satisfaction and retention.
- Remote Disabling Options: Some GPS systems allow BHPH dealers to disable a vehicle remotely if payments are not made on time. This feature acts as a deterrent for late payments and provides dealers with a tool to manage their accounts effectively, ensuring that they can recover vehicles without confrontation.
- Route Optimization: GPS technology can assist dealers in optimizing the routes taken by their customers for pick-ups or deliveries, which can save time and fuel costs. This efficiency not only helps the dealer but also enhances the overall experience for customers who may require transportation assistance.
What Common Challenges Do BHPH Dealerships Face with GPS Technologies?
BHPH dealerships often encounter several challenges when integrating GPS technologies into their operations.
- Cost of Implementation: The initial investment for GPS technology can be substantial, especially for smaller dealerships. This includes not only the purchase of the devices but also installation costs and potential subscription fees for tracking services.
- Data Privacy Concerns: With increasing scrutiny over data privacy, BHPH dealerships must navigate regulations regarding customer consent and data handling. Ensuring compliance while effectively utilizing GPS data can be a complex challenge.
- Technical Issues: GPS devices can sometimes malfunction or provide inaccurate data, leading to complications in vehicle tracking and management. Dealerships need to have a reliable technical support system in place to address these issues promptly.
- Customer Resistance: Some customers may be apprehensive about GPS tracking, fearing invasion of privacy. BHPH dealerships must find ways to communicate the benefits of GPS technology to alleviate these concerns and gain customer trust.
- Integration with Existing Systems: Many BHPH dealerships already use various software systems for inventory and sales management. Integrating new GPS technology with these existing systems can be technically challenging and may require additional resources.
- Training Staff: Employees need to be adequately trained on how to use GPS technology effectively. This includes understanding the software, interpreting data, and responding to alerts, which can be time-consuming and may require ongoing training efforts.
How Can BHPH Dealers Choose the Right GPS Company for Their Needs?
Choosing the right GPS company is crucial for Buy Here Pay Here (BHPH) dealers. Here are some key factors to consider:
-
Tracking Capabilities: Look for features such as real-time location tracking, geofencing, and remote shutdown capabilities. These tools enhance the ability to monitor vehicles effectively.
-
Integration with Software: Ensure the GPS system can integrate seamlessly with existing dealership management software. This streamline operations enhances inventory management and reporting.
-
Customer Support: Reliable customer service is essential. A good GPS provider should offer 24/7 support and assistance to resolve issues promptly.
-
Scalability: As the business grows, the GPS system should be able to scale. Look for companies that can offer additional devices or services without significant upgrades.
-
Cost: Evaluate the pricing structure, including equipment costs, monthly fees, and any hidden charges. A cost-effective solution that fits within the budget without compromising quality is ideal.
-
User Experience: A user-friendly interface is vital for daily operations. Dealers should assess the ease of use of the tracking platform for staff members.
-
Reputation and Reviews: Research industry reviews and testimonials. Companies with a solid reputation among BHPH dealers are more likely to provide reliable services.
Selecting a GPS provider that meets these criteria will aid in improving operational efficiency and enhancing vehicle recovery rates.
